Understanding AI in Logistics

Inteligencia artificial is steadily becoming a cornerstone of modern supply chain systems. While large firms leverage AI for advanced planning and inventory control, smaller businesses often settle for simpler forecasting tools. This disparity in adoption levels is where the logistics landscape begins to show varying colors.

Forecasting and Replenishment

The transition in demand forecasting from batch analyses to continuous models is noteworthy. Major players in the market, such as significant retailers, utilize machine learning to generate daily inventory updates. These updates integrate various data, aiding in optimizing supplies. Although improvements may appear slow, they become noticeably impactful when employed on a larger scale.

  • Utilization of structured data sets.
  • Integration of historical sales and promotional data.
  • Consideration of external factors like weather changes.

However, maintaining accuracy in these models is not without its challenges. Timeliness of data and fluctuations in stock-keeping units (SKUs) can skew predictions, especially in mid-sized businesses that may lack the technological backbone found in larger entities.

Stock Placement and Fulfillment

Examples from industry leaders illustrate dynamic inventory management. Companies such as Amazon exemplify optimal fulfillment network deployment, managing stock efficiently based on predicted demand and transport cost analyses. This enables faster delivery, cutting down on unnecessary cross-country shipments. Yet, many companies still centralize their stock and primarily utilize AI to monitor exceptions, a practice that limits their operational efficiency.

Real-Time Monitoring in Logistics

The gap between scheduled updates and actual delivery continues to be a challenge. The need for real-time data has led to greater adoption of telematics and sensor technologies, providing logistics managers with the ability to track moving assets closely.

Asset Tracking and Route Monitoring

Devices like GPS trackers are now commonplace in high-value shipments, frequently providing updates on location. These tools enhance monitoring but depend greatly on seamless integration with logistics management systems to be most effective.

Type of Technology Propósito Beneficios
GPS Trackers Asset location tracking Real-time updates, geofencing alerts
Telematics Performance metrics collection Fuel optimization, maintenance alerts
Environmental Sensors Condition monitoring of sensitive shipments Compliance assurance, prompt corrective actions

Exception Management

AI’s role in exception management is crucial—particularly for issues regarding late shipments or imbalances. By employing pattern recognition, logistics companies can identify anomalies and react quickly—a vital factor for maintaining operational flow. However, the real challenge lies in effectively integrating these systems within existing workflows, especially within organizations still relying on outdated software platforms.

Cybersecurity: A Necessity in Modern Logistics

As reliance on digital infrastructures deepens, cybersecurity threats have transitioned from being theoretical to tangible risks. Digital environments that connect various platforms are increasingly vulnerable to breaches. Recent incidents highlight this escalating concern:

  • Operations halted at Toyota factories due to supplier breaches.
  • Maersk faced global shipping delays following a major cyberattack.

Such events underscore the importance of incorporating robust cybersecurity measures in logistics operations, especially with transactions and sensitive data constantly shared across diverse platforms.

Implementing Security Measures

Adopting Zero Trust principles is becoming indispensable in logistics organizations. This involves:

  • Strong identity verification for users and devices.
  • Ongoing training and system updates to ensure readiness against threats.
  • Enhanced monitoring for potential vulnerabilities.

Small to medium-sized logistics companies, however, often face challenges in maintaining consistent cybersecurity coverage due to resource limitations.

API Security in Logistics

APIs are a double-edged sword; they facilitate seamless integration but can also expose sensitive data if improperly secured. Best practices such as token-based authentication and TLS encryption are essential but often lack enforcement in legacy systems. Meanwhile, comprehensive compliance remains crucial to avoid hefty penalties and build client trust in the logistics business.

Integration and Data Governance: Key Drivers of Efficiency

Lastly, the capacity of AI, security tools, and real-time monitoring is hampered if data is not adequately structured or integrated. This is where data governance becomes crucial:

  • Establishing consistent data models for assets and inventory.
  • Creating interoperable systems between different management tools.
  • Maintaining clear audit trails for compliance with regulatory frameworks.

La gestión de datos maestros puede cerrar brechas en la información y optimizar los procesos de toma de decisiones para las empresas de logística. La consistencia en los datos valiosos no es negociable; sin ella, las empresas podrían encontrarse divagando a través de informes erróneos y respuestas retrasadas.
